查询发送记录
查询短信发送记录
请求定义
GET /v1/messages HTTP/1.1
Host: sms.qiniuapi.com
Authorization: <QiniuToken>
Content-Type: application/x-www-form-urlencoded
请求头
请参考 请求认证
请求参数
该接口定义以下请求参数:
名称 | 必填 | 描述 |
---|---|---|
job_id | 否 | 发送任务返回的 id |
message_id | 否 | 单条短信发送接口返回的 id |
mobile | 否 | 接收短信的手机号码 |
status | 否 | 短信的状态,sending: 发送中,success: 发送成功,failed: 发送失败,waiting: 等待发送 |
template_id | 否 | 模版 id |
type | 否 | 短信类型,marketing: 营销短信,notification: 通知短信,verification: 验证码类短信,voice: 语音短信 |
start | 否 | 开始时间,timestamp,例如: 1563280448 |
end | 否 | 结束时间,timestamp,例如: 1563280471 |
page | 否 | 页码,默认为 1 |
page_size | 否 | 每页返回的数据条数,默认20,最大200 |
响应定义
该接口正确处理请求时返回如下 JSON 数据
{
"page": int,
"page_size": int,
"items":[{
"message_id": string,
"job_id": string,
"mobile": string,
"content": string,
"status": string,
"type": string,
"error": string, // 短信发送失败详细状态信息
"count": int, // 发送的短信条数
"created_at": timestamp, // 短信发送时间
"delivrd_at": timestamp // 如果短信发送失败,那么不会返回这个字段
}...]
}
文档反馈
(如有产品使用问题,请 提交工单)